Bristol's medieval Christmas Steps area has been officially declared an Arts Quarter.

The steep road and its surroundings have a high concentration of arts and crafts businesses such as potteries, instrument-makers and galleries.

To celebrate its new designation, on Saturday visitors were treated to music performances and demonstrations by artists and sculptors.

The Arts Quarter was officially opened by The Lord Mayor of Bristol.

Historians say the medieval road was originally called Queene Street, but the origins of its yuletide name is not clear.
